The Grand Orange Lodge of British America, more commonly known as the Grand Orange Lodge of Canada or simply Orange Order in Canada, is the Canadian branch of the Orange Order, a Protestant fraternal organization that began in County Armagh in Ireland in 1795. For the prevention or relief of poverty in the Masonic Province of Armagh (comprising the counties of Armagh, Monaghan and Louth) through the provision of financial grants to individuals in need and / or charities or other organisations working to prevent or relieve poverty. The Royal Black Institution was formed in Ireland in 1797, two years after the formation of the Orange Order in Daniel Winter's cottage, Loughgall, County Armagh, Ireland .
